Isabella is a feminine given name, the latinate and italian form of isabel, the spanish form, isabelle, the french form, and isobel, the scottish form of the name elizabeth All are ultimately derived from the hebrew elisheba, meaning god is my oath. This name was borne by many medieval royals, including queens consort of england, france, portugal, the holy roman empire and hungary, as well as the powerful ruling queen isabella of castile (properly called isabel).
